What are Grooming Assistants?
What Is a Grooming Assistant?
A grooming assistant helps with various administrative and clerical tasks related to grooming services for pet animals. As a grooming assistant, your job duties include preparing workstations, washing and prepping animals for grooming, cleaning kennels, stocking inventory, and providing assistance to dog owners and other pet owners. The qualifications for this career include a high school diploma and, preferably, some experience or training, which you can gain through an apprenticeship or grooming school. You should be comfortable around all sorts of animals and have excellent attention to detail and customer service skills.

What is the difference between Grooming Assistant vs Pet Groomer?
| Aspect | Grooming Assistant | Pet Groomer |
|---|---|---|
| Credentials | Basic animal handling, grooming support skills | Certification or licensing often required, specialized grooming training |
| Work Environment | Assist grooming professionals in salons or pet stores | Perform grooming services directly on pets in salons or mobile units |
| Employer & Industry Usage | Commonly employed in pet grooming salons, pet stores, veterinary clinics | Primarily employed in grooming salons, pet spas, or mobile grooming services |
The main difference is that a Grooming Assistant supports and assists pet groomers, focusing on preparation and handling, while a Pet Groomer performs the actual grooming services. Grooming Assistants typically require less certification and work under supervision, whereas Pet Groomers often need specialized training and certification to perform grooming independently.

Job description
This position is responsible for leading the operations of the grooming salon, achieving targeted goals and driving results to grow the business. This includes overseeing daily operations of the salon, training and coaching staff, and providing exceptional customer service to all pet parents and their dogs.
As a Salon Leader, it is essential that you be available, flexible, adaptable and service-oriented, as you must be able to fulfill all of the the following requirements:
- Maintain regular and predictable attendance.
- Work scheduled shifts and have the ability to work varied hours, days, nights, weekends and overtime as dictated by business needs.
- Take the initiative to support selling initiatives (TEAM):
- Thank the Customer
- Engage with the customer and/or pet
- Advise products or services
- Make it Memorable
- Salon Leaders are required to perform a combination of the following duties throughout their day. Although daily tasks may vary day to day, our business and staffing model makes it essential every Salon Leader be able to perform all fo the following duties accurately, efficiently, and safely on a regular basis and without advance notice:
- Manage the day to day operations of the Groom Shop; including scheduling, safety checklists, and salon audits
- Assist in hiring and onboarding all new Groomers and Groom Technicians. This includes ensuring timely completion of all training requirements, mentoring where needed throughout training and evaluating potential and current employee grooming skills
- Partner with Store Manager daily/weekly; filter communication to salon and manage business to plan
- Drive salon growth - calling existing and new customers, scheduling appointments, follow-up phone calls and reminders to customers, attending community events, holding in-store events, working with rescue groups and more
- Lead salon team members by driving professional development, coaching for improvement and reviewing performance key metrics
- Provide professional grooming services for dogs using the knowledge of canine characteristics and grooming styles and techniques
